Three regions of the North Caucasus Federal District are leading in terms of birth rate

Today in Russia there are regions where the birth rate is high and provides a natural increase. This was announced during a government hour in the Federation Council by Deputy Prime Minister Tatyana Golikova.

The total birth rate per 1,000 population for 2022 in Russia was 8.9. Top positions were occupied by Chechnya (coefficient 20.8), Tyva (17.7), Ingushetia (15.3) and Dagestan (13.3). At the same time, a very low birth rate was noted in 10 regions, namely in the Leningrad, Smolensk, Ryazan, Tula, Vladimir, Penza, Oryol, Saratov, Tambov regions and Mordovia.
